>My name is John Schmid and and I live in Glen Burnie,Md. >410-766-5262 Last night about 10pm I was looking out mt front >window ,where I have some feeders in our plum tree. On one of the >overhead lines I noticed a big form on the wire. As I watched its >head turned quite a bit and I could see it's huge eyes. I believe it >was a white snow owl. It was white and huge. It stayed there for 30 >seconds and as I was yelling for my wife and son to come he started >to fly away and although my was missed it my son saw him. It had a >huge wing span. My son said that it looked like the owl in Harry >Potter. I read that they sometimes migrate away from there normal >territory. There is no doubt in my mind what I saw,so I thought I >would report it.Please let me know if there is anything else I can >let you know about. In my yard we get 3 types of >woodpeckers,nuthatches,tit mouse,carolina wren,an occasional wood >thrush,oriole, a waxwing once last year and twice a >grossbeak,towhees and the normal sparrows,robins,finches,blackbirds >and cowbirds.
